FBA poly bag question
Hi all,
I have a product that I am trying to prep for FBA. The item in question comes from the manufacturer in a plastic bag already. The bag has information about the product, branding and logos, CA prop 65 warning. The bag is a bit to big and extends more than 5 inches past the product. Am i required to fold and tape or fold and put into an additional bag, or because it is manufacturer packaging can i just send in as is?

I would tape the bag to make it tighter around the product. Otherwise, Amazon will lay the bag flat to measure, and will base your storage and fulfillment fees on this larger size.
